Biography

Shemar Jean-Charles, born on June 20, 1998, is a professional American football athlete known for his skills as a cornerback. He attended the University of Appalachian State, where he excelled both on the field and in academics, becoming a significant contributor to the Mountaineers' defense. His collegiate performance garnered attention from NFL scouts, leading to his selection in the 2021 NFL Draft.

After being drafted, Jean-Charles joined the Green Bay Packers, where he quickly established himself as a promising talent. Throughout his rookie season, he showcased his versatility and athleticism, contributing to the team's secondary in various capacities.
